Based on the building industrialization and the housing industry,this article briefly describes the assembly structure.Prefabricated shear wall structure is appropriate for the current stage of development of our country.In this paper, the vertical steels of prefabricated wall were analyzed from the structure.Meanwhile,the mechanical properties of the joint surface was discussed.By using numerical simulation,this paper studied the mechanical properties of the three connection methods:the connection of filling sleeve,the connection of Plug-holes and the Post-tensioned connection. Finally,it discussed the factors that affect bearing capacity.Here are the conclusions.(1) Summary from the construction process,the connection of Plug-holes is the best one. In practice, it is recommended.(2) In the capacity calculation formula, the role of the joint surface should be considered.(3) Through the simulation results, the connection of filling sleeve is the best.It is more stable, more intense,and more holistic.(4) When using grout sleeve connection, reinforcement ratio should be increased by 50%, compared with the cast section.(5) When reinforcement ratio is limited, it is suggested to use the thicker steel.(6) At the connection section,the most economical reinforcement ratio is l1%.When it is too large,it carrys little capacity.When it is too small,it can’t not reach the capacity requirements.(7) The load carrying capacity of Precast Concrete Shear Wall Structure and Concrete strength are proportional.However, the scale factor is not large.Visiblely,the increase capacity is limited.When the concrete strength is more higher,the brittleness is more greater.Fragility, it is more secure.Therefore, it is not recommended to increase the carrying capacity of the assembly structure by increasing the strength of concrete.
